      New Auto Sales Interview

      31 Dec 2010
      Anonymous interview candidate
      Declined offer
      Negative experience
      Easy interview

      Application

      The process took 1 day. I interviewed at Manhattan Auto in June 2010

      Interview

      Submitted a resume through a job listing on NY Craigslist, followed up via email a couple days later, and the next day received a phone call from one of their sales manager. Arranged an interview the following week, when I was already scheduled to be in town for other interviews. Waited nearly two hours for the sales manager to finish a meeting (not with customer, either). He spent the first two minutes looking at my resume (not a great start), and then we chatted for about 20 min. He asked me about a business I had run (about the extent of the "interview" process) and then he talked for ten minutes about the celebrities he had sold cars to and excused himself as he had other business to attend to. I struggled to break into the "conversation" but he wasn't very interested. About three days later I received a call from a different person in the office, offering me a position answering emails for commission. I declined the offer.
